The 1949 Roosevelt Dime, a 10-cent coin from the United States, features a portrait of President Franklin D. Roosevelt on the obverse and a torch, olive branch, and oak branch on the reverse. It was minted in both Philadelphia (without a mint mark) and San Francisco (with an "S" mint mark), as well as in Denver (with a "D" mint mark). Depending on the condition and mint mark, the 1949 Roosevelt Dime can vary in value among collectors, with higher grades fetching premium prices. This coin is part of the Roosevelt Dime series, which was first issued in 1946 to honor Roosevelt's legacy.
